Start with the issue, not the product
When an air conditioner fails in July, speed matters, however so does clearness. Most problems come under three pails: air flow, refrigerant circuit issues, and electric or control mistakes. Air movement mistakes make up a surprising share of no-cool calls. Dirty filters, connected evaporator coils, collapsed or undersized air ducts, and closed registers all add static stress. Many systems require 350 to 450 CFM per ton of air conditioning; below that array, coils can ice up and compressors overheat. A diligent a/c fixing service will gauge fixed stress and temperature split, not simply eyeball vents.
Refrigerant concerns require more than a top-off. A reduced cost recommends a leakage, and adding cooling agent without leak detection transforms your system into a slow, expensive filter. Good techs make use of electronic sniffers, UV color, soap remedy, or nitrogen stress tests. If a leakage hides in the evaporator coil and the unit is older than 10 to 12 years, repair service may still be possible, but substitute can be smarter if performance gains and motivations offset the cost.
Electrical mistakes vary from weak capacitors to matched contactors to failing ECM blower electric motors. Not all are a sign of much deeper difficulty. A $25 capacitor swap is a great repair. Replacing a compressor within a system with inadequate airflow and a dirty indoor coil is normally not.
The lesson is simple: thorough diagnostics must come prior to any kind of discussion regarding HVAC Installation or Cooling And Heating Replacement. If the browse through seems like a sales pitch rather than a diagnosis, call a various cooling and heating repair service service.
The repair-or-replace decision, simulated a pro
There is no universal formula, yet experienced a/c contractors consider these aspects together.
-
System age and cooling agent type: R-22 systems are lengthy past their sundown and repair work seldom pencil out. R-410A is still typical, but the market is transitioning to slightly flammable A2L refrigerants like R-32 and R-454B. If your device is 12 to 15 years old on R-410A and has a major failure, investing in new technology can be practical, specifically when paired with rebates.
-
Efficiency and comfort voids: A 10 SEER system compared to a new 15 to 18 SEER2 heatpump or air conditioning can trim cooling expenses by 20 to 40 percent relying on climate and home envelope. If some areas are always warm or cold, a right-sized substitute with duct adjustments has worth past nameplate SEER.
-
Repair history and impending risks: Changing a fallen short compressor on a system with persistent airflow issues sets up one more failing. On the other hand, a blower electric motor and a capacitor in year nine may be regular wear that does not justify replacement.
-
Home strategies: Offering in a year can prefer an economical fixing that passes evaluation. Remaining 10 years changes the mathematics toward a matched system substitute, brand-new line established when possible, and duct sealing to catch lifetime savings.
-
Load and tools match: If a Manual J warmth load reveals your 3.5 lot system was constantly extra-large and short-cycling, a 3.0 bunch replacement with better duct balance might beat any type of repair work choice for convenience and longevity.
Each home informs a slightly different tale. When a HVAC company walks you through static stress analyses, duct images, tons numbers, and cooling agent information, you are in good hands. When they miss all that and jump directly ac heating and cooling near me to a quote, you are getting a guess.
What extensive diagnostics look like
Before you invest in new tools, anticipate a real a/c repair work evaluation. It normally consists of:
-
Visual inspection of indoor and exterior coils, blower wheel, condensate course, electrical compartments, and any noticeable air duct restrictions.
-
Measuring temperature split across the coil, complete exterior static pressure, and blower speed settings.
-
Verifying thermostat procedure and zoning controls if present.
-
Checking refrigerant superheat and subcooling against manufacturer targets, not simply a quick pressure read, and only after verifying airflow.
-
Leak checks when fee is reduced, as opposed to adding refrigerant and leaving.
The ideal techs explain searchings for in ordinary language, reveal images, and offer at least two alternatives. You may hear something like, we can recover air flow, replace the blower capacitor, clean both coils, and get you one more two to three seasons. Or, we can price quote a properly sized heating and cooling Replacement with a new return drop and air duct sealing to deal with the root cause.

Pricing truth, costs, and just how to read quotes
Most companies charge an analysis cost that is credited towards accepted repairs. Flat-rate prices prevails in property air conditioning repair service because it avoids haggling and safeguards against time overruns. Time-and-materials still shows up for complex or flexible work like leakage searches. Neither framework is naturally much better, but openness matters.
On substitute quotes, try to find line items that show more than the box. A full hvac system setup typically includes devices, pad, line set or flush set, electric whip and separate, drain pipes upgrades with float buttons, new filter rack, start-up with determined superheat and subcooling, and allows. If you are replacing a furnace trusted hvac company and air conditioner together, the quote needs to call out airing vent and gas piping adjustments, filter size, and thermostat compatibility. If a crane is required for a roof condenser, expect that to be different or clearly stated.
Be cautious with funding. A/c companies typically use advertising APRs for 12 to 24 months, after that high rates kick in. If you utilize funding, do the mathematics on total price and prepayment policies. A somewhat smaller sized system with duct enhancements frequently provides better comfort and a lower regular monthly invest than a top-tier device bolted onto bad ductwork.

Getting the set up right matters more than the brand
I have replaced brand-name tools that fell short early because of sloppy installation, and I have actually maintained mid-tier systems running perfectly into year 15. A couple of information different outstanding cooling and heating Setup from the pack.
-
Sizing and airflow: A Manual J lots computation, Handbook S devices selection, and Manual D duct style save you from brief biking and room-to-room swings. Oversized equipment cools fast, but leaves moisture behind. Undersized equipment runs continuously and never ever catches up on severe days.
-
Ductwork: Sealing with mastic or UL 181 tape at joints, confirming return and supply sizing, and keeping overall exterior fixed pressure in the 0.3 to 0.6 inch water column variety for a lot of residential systems avoids stress on ECM blowers and reduces noise.
-
Refrigerant lines and brazing: When feasible, change the line set to match new cooling agent requirements. If reusing, flush and stress test. Brazing with nitrogen circulation avoids inner oxidation that would otherwise break loose and ruin a new compressor. Evacuate to at least 500 microns and verify that the vacuum holds. Charging should be by weight, after that tuned with subcooling and superheat to match the nameplate, with paperwork provided.
-
Condensate management: Additional drain frying pans, float buttons, and clear catches safeguard ceilings and closets. Little details like a correct trap elevation and slope prevent nuisance clogs.
-
Controls and commissioning: Thermostat compatibility matters, specifically with variable speed heatpump and interacting systems. A great start-up includes validating phase shifts, validating temperature level split under constant tons, and catching final operating data.
When you check out an a/c system setup proposal, seek these techniques spelled out. If you see only model numbers and a rate, that is not enough.
Heat pump or a/c and furnace, and why climate is not the only factor
Modern heat pumps move warmth effectively even in cool climates. Combined with variable speed compressors and cold-climate rankings, many deliver 100 percent ability down to 5 to 15 levels Fahrenheit, with supporting warm starting listed below. In mixed climates, a heat pump with electrical or gas back-up can minimize annual energy usage compared to a straight air conditioning and gas furnace, particularly if gas rates or carbon goals matter to you.
In warm, moist regions, an appropriately sized heat pump evaporates well when coupled with clever controls and ample air flow. Gas furnaces still make sense where gas is cost-effective and winters months are long. The ideal answer depends on utility rates, air duct place, insulation levels, and exactly how you live in the home. Ask your HVAC firm to model operating cost contrasts using your local electrical and gas prices, not common charts.

Aftercare: securing your financial investment with genuine HVAC Maintenance
Most failures I see in year 2 or 3 trace back to airflow constraints and dirty coils. Filters belong where they are very easy to alter, sized to decrease pressure decrease. Many systems do best with a 4 inch or 5 inch media filter switched one to four times annually depending upon dust and animals. Affordable 1 inch filters can function if changed monthly, yet they typically distort and leak.
Professional HVAC Maintenance once or twice a year repays. The see should include coil cleaning as needed, electrical checks, condensate flush, static stress measurement, and a sanity examine cost readings under stable conditions. Maintenance is not a sales visit impersonating as a tune-up. If every browse through ends in a pitch for a UV light, duct sanitizer, and a brand-new thermostat, you have the incorrect provider.

Permits, codes, and security that never make the brochure
Code conformity sounds plain up until something goes wrong. Burning air for gas heaters, correct venting clearances, and secured return plenums maintain fumes out of living areas. Electric disconnects near condensers protect techs and meet NEC needs. A2L cooling agents demand particular handling, leakage discovery, and air flow stipulations. Your contractor needs to be educated and comfortable with these changes. If your quotes do not deal with code updates, vent rework, or refrigerant transitions, you are staring at cut corners.
Warranties and what they actually cover
Most producers supply 10 year components service warranties if signed up promptly, sometimes within 60 to 90 days of set up. Labor is different. Some heating and cooling companies consist of 1 to 2 years of labor, with options to expand. Check out the maintenance clause. Numerous service warranties require proof of normal a/c Upkeep to stay valid. Keep receipts and records. Also, understand exclusions. Power rises, flooding damage, and neglect prevail carve-outs. A small whole-home rise protector frequently costs much less than one control board.
